Wiktionary英語版での「manscape」の意味 |
manscape
出典:『Wiktionary』 (2026/01/30 22:01 UTC 版)
別の表記
- man-scape
名詞
manscape (plural manscapes)
- A view of a group of people.
- A landscape that has been shaped by the human race.

- An image, normally artistic, of the male form.
動詞
manscape (third-person singular simple present manscapes, present participle manscaping, simple past and past participle manscaped)
- (rare) To impose a shape on the landscape to suit humans.
-
1958, New Zealand Railway & Locomotive Society, The New Zealand Railway Observer:
-
- (neologism) To trim or shave a male's hair, typically other than the hair atop and behind his head. The term applies most frequently to facial hair, including that of the eyebrows, ears, and nostrils; somewhat frequently to shoulders and back; less frequently to buttocks and pubes; infrequently to arms and legs.

man-scape
名詞
man-scape (複数形 man-scapes)
- Alternative form of manscape
- 1940, Carnegie Magazine - Volumes 14-15, page 267:
- We might call it the fashion of man-scapes. A rough count discloses an overwhelming preponderance of man-scapes — pictures in which man-made forms, such as houses, factories, bridges, and so forth, furnished the dominant interest; as against landscapes in which nature, much less modified by man, is the subject matter.
- 2005, Lynne Warren, Encyclopedia of Twentieth-Century Photography, →ISBN:
- Shibata's photographs bear witness to this shift in contemporary Japanese terrain by exploring the landscape as a "man-scape."
